本文目录导读:
在当今信息化社会,服务器作为承载各种应用和数据的基础设施,其稳定性至关重要,服务器崩溃这一问题却时常发生,给企业和个人带来不小的损失,本文将从技术角度分析服务器崩溃的原因,并提供相应的解决方法,帮助大家更好地应对这一问题。
服务器崩溃的原因
1、硬件故障
硬件故障是导致服务器崩溃的主要原因之一,硬盘损坏、内存条老化、电源故障等都可能导致服务器无法正常运行,散热不良也是硬件故障的一个重要表现,长时间的高负荷运行会导致服务器过热,从而影响其性能和稳定性。
2、软件问题
软件问题也是导致服务器崩溃的一个重要原因,操作系统出现bug、应用程序存在漏洞、数据库管理系统出现错误等都可能导致服务器崩溃,恶意软件的入侵也会对服务器造成严重损害,如病毒、木马等。
3、网络问题
网络问题也可能导致服务器崩溃,网络带宽不足、网络拥堵、IP地址冲突等都可能导致服务器无法正常接收和发送数据,DNS解析错误、ARP攻击等网络攻击手段也会对服务器造成严重影响。
4、人为操作失误
人为操作失误也是导致服务器崩溃的一个常见原因,误删除关键文件、误关闭重要服务、误配置系统参数等都可能导致服务器崩溃,疏忽导致的安全漏洞也可能导致服务器遭受攻击,从而引发崩溃。
服务器崩溃的解决方法
1、定期检查硬件设备
为了确保服务器的稳定运行,我们需要定期检查硬件设备,发现问题及时进行更换或修复,可以使用硬盘检测工具检查硬盘的健康状况,使用内存检测工具查看内存的使用情况等,还需要关注电源设备的运行状况,确保电源供应稳定可靠。
2、及时更新软件系统
为了避免因软件问题导致的服务器崩溃,我们需要及时更新操作系统、应用程序和数据库管理系统等软件,还需要注意安装安全补丁,防范已知的安全漏洞,对于企业级应用,建议采用集群部署的方式,以提高系统的可用性和容错能力。
3、加强网络安全防护
为了防范网络问题导致的服务器崩溃,我们需要加强网络安全防护措施,可以设置防火墙规则,限制不必要的端口访问;使用DDoS防护服务,应对可能的网络攻击;定期检查IP地址分配情况,防止IP地址冲突等问题,还需要加强对员工的安全培训,提高安全意识。
4、规范操作流程
为了减少人为操作失误导致的服务器崩溃,我们需要规范操作流程,制定详细的操作规程,可以建立操作日志制度,记录用户的操作行为;定期进行内部审计,检查系统配置是否符合安全要求;加强权限管理,确保用户只能访问和操作自己负责的资源等。
服务器崩溃是一个复杂的问题,需要我们从多个角度进行分析和解决,通过以上的方法,我们可以有效地降低服务器崩溃的风险,保障企业和个人的数据安全和业务稳定运行。